Peloton, Planet Fitness To Offer Free At-Home Workout Classes

With the coronavirus crisis forcing an increasing number of people to stay home, the two fitness giants are offering free in-home classes.

(Photo by Jason DeCrow/Invision for Lipton/AP Images)

As the ongoing new coronavirus crisis sweeps through the United States, it's likely that most gyms will be closed as people practice social distancing.

All is not lost, however, for Americans still looking to work out.

Peloton and Planet Fitness know people will be stuck at home for at least a couple of weeks, and the two fitness companies are offering different versions of free at-home workouts people can follow along to on their computer or TV.

Peloton, an exercise company centered on biking, is offering new subscribers a 90-day trial rather than its usual 30-day period. You need to download the app to follow along with the at-home workouts, but the training programs don't require a Peloton-brand treadmill or bike to participate.

People looking for a sweat can try yoga, stretching, strength training and other classes.

"As the leader in at-home fitness, Peloton is in a position to help millions of people to continue to exercise and reduce stress amid growing health concerns," said Karina Kogan, the senior vice president of Peloton Digital, in an email to Patch. "By extending our free-trial period, and providing a wider audience with access to our world-class fitness content, we hope to be able to positively impact more people lives, while helping them focus on their physical, mental and emotional well-being during a time when everyone needs it most."

Planet Fitness, one of the nation's largest gyms, is also stepping up to help people get solid workouts in at home. It has been offering free online classes since Monday and will continue to do so for the next two weeks.

The workouts will be livestreamed at 7 p.m. daily on Planet Fitness' Facebook page and YouTube channel. The workouts are led by Planet Fitness-certified trainers.
